The World’s Biggest Iceberg
It’s the biggest story of recent weeks. Literally. Trillion-tonne iceberg A23a is on the move. But where is it headed and why – and what might it mean for the scientists and penguins in its path? And from a giant ‘megaberg’ to a giant pile of highly radioactive material, we find out what locking away a load of radioactive waste has in common with baking a cake. And we’re joined by science journalist Caroline Steel to guide us through this week’s science news. We’ll hear about the first study into whether banning phones in schools works, why scratching an itch might have benefits beyond just satisfaction, and the perfect formula to boil an egg... Is 1.5 still alive?
1.5C. It’s THE number we talk about when we talk about climate change. But what does 1.5C actually mean now – and as the world saw record-breaking heat last year, does it even matter anymore? Climate scientist Mark Maslin and environmental psychologist Lorraine Whitmarsh discuss. Also this week, new clues about how life may have begun from a dusty space rock called Bennu, and New Scientist’s Graham Lawton brings us the science of the week, including AI’s ‘Sputnik moment’, the mice born with two fathers, and how often do unexpected discoveries happen? Next-gen batteries and 'dark oxygen'
Following a devastating fire at the world’s largest lithium-ion battery plant, Inside Science probes the present and future of a technology we rely on every day.
